如题,ocx与dll或server程序全部通过delphi开发

解决方案 »

  1.   

    可以再页面上使用rds组件,可以在页面调用远程服务器的ocx等com+,就好像在vb等程序调用一样,不过在客户端使用这个组件受安全限制,要将浏览器的安全设置降低,而且好像还要高版本的mdac组件
      

  2.   

    使用OCX與SERVER通信如果使用ROMATE的話速度和安全問題不太好.不如腳本語言方便快捷!
      

  3.   

    ocx是在本地执行的,至于与server的通讯,跟c\s模式没有什么区别,如果是dll就要跟ocx一起打包下载到本地才能够调用。
      

  4.   

    我也在想这种方式不是很好的结构,如果不考虑安全与速度的话,其实我就是想用B/s这种结构的浏览方式,可不可以让ocx直接访问服务器端的程序啊,如果是c/s结果是通过ip与端口连的,如果让ocx通过http建立c/s结构,那我就不用考虑IP与端口。这样用起来也感觉是B/S结构的
      

  5.   

    如果你只是想让ocx通过http来访问web服务器,简单的你可以考虑在ocx上用idhttp控件,这样你可以把要实现的功能用脚本语言在服务器实现,然后通过idhttp请求指定的页面来获得执行结果,例如idhttp.get('http://www.my.com/data.asp?id=123');然后data.asp页面通过传递过来的id值查询数据库,最后将结果response给客户端;复杂的就用webservice吧:)